Where do I start?

Son and I are going to start on a restoration of a 84 Trans/Am. Where should we start? Rear end? interior? under hood? It all needs done and it all looks fun but wanting opinions from your pros if there is a place that is better to start at than another.

There's alot of ways to approach this...

Does it run & drive? Well enough to get around? Then do body & interior stuff first.

Is the motor blown up or otherwise useless? well I think you can guess what to do then.

Any model-year-specific parts that are missing or don't work, and trim parts like wheel center caps and stickers and such, it's a good idea to start looking for them now... the classifieds on this site, ebay, etc. .... and just start collecting what you know you're going to need. It can be mighty tough to make the world just cough up all that sort of thing for a 20-year-old car on demand. Better to lay in your supplies gradually and as they become available.

Decide what your goal for the car is: bone-stock-original, customized, hot-rodded, whatever it is; and do stuff consistent with that goal.
